Following the decision of Kathy Shih to retire after 32 years at UBS, Edmund Koh will take over as President UBS Asia Pacific and join the Group Executive Board (GEB) of UBS Group AG effective 1 January 2019. Koh is currently Head of Wealth Management Asia Pacific and Country Head Singapore. During his past three years in this role he has continued to successfully build the wealth management business of UBS in the region. He is an industry veteran, having worked more than 30 years in senior roles in financial services. He joined UBS in 2012 as Head of Wealth Management South East Asia from Taiwan-based Ta Chong Bank where he served as President and Director for four years. Prior to that he was Managing Director and Regional Head, Consumer Banking of DBS Bank in Singapore from 2001 to 2008. Markus Ronner will join the Group Executive Board of UBS Group AG effective 1 November 2018 as Head of Group Compliance, Regulatory and Governance. In this role, he will be responsible at Group level for compliance and operational risk control, governmental and regulatory affairs as well as investigations and governance matters. After the successful implementation of compliance and operational risk control as an integrated unit within Group Risk, moving the unit into the regulatory and governance organization will allow for increased portfolio synergies and greater focus. Ronner joined the firm as an apprentice in 1981. During his 37 years with UBS, he has held various positions across the bank including Head of Group Internal Audit, Chief Operating Officer Asset Management, Head of Products and Services, and is currently Head of Group Regulatory and Governance.
